Background
- Overuse syndrome affecting the wrist and digit flexors
- Also seen in pitchers and rock-climbers
Clinical Features
- TTP over medial epicondyle and pain w/ forced flexion and pronation of forearm/wrist
- Ulnar neuropathy may develop (given proximity of ulnar nerve to medial epicondyle)
Management
- Conservative: rest, ice, NSAIDs, immobilization (often via counterforce brace)
